#11f164 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11f164 is composed of 6.7% red, 94.5%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.5%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 142.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 50.6%. #11f164 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ffc8 with #00e300.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#11f164 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11f164 has RGB values of R:17, G:241,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 1175908.

Shades and Tints of #11f164
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#effef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#11f164
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8680 is the less saturated color, while #07fb61 is the most saturated one.
